Output 15cc3a54698697a1b69153f8908e22cc3a97d7cf404ad8057a60f5af143fb63c:87

value
657074
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4351dc78a3a70c2e5a03d2c6a0c36ba805734dc2df1d27676a47882a1d2efcba
address
tb1pgdgac79r5uxzuksr6tr2psmt4qzhxnwzmuwjwem2g7yz58fwljaqzumxlx
transaction
15cc3a54698697a1b69153f8908e22cc3a97d7cf404ad8057a60f5af143fb63c
confirmations
84966
spent
true